Default accupuncture during ivf/icsi

hi i am downregulating at the moment for second attempt at ivf/icsi and someone has reccomended accupuncture has anyone tried it and what were the results?

The study that I read about the success of accupuncture seemed to conclude that it might not be the actual accupuncture that was leading to the higher success... but rather the fact that clinics that offered accupuncture generally seemed to promote an atmosphere of heightened relaxation during the IVF procedures..
My conclusion after everything that I've read is that if accupuncture helps you relax... then go for it... but if you can't afford it.. it's probably just as good to find something else very relaxing to do before/after the IVF retrieval/transfers! It looks to me like the relaxation is the important part! ... Like when I used to go to a chiropractor, I found that after a while, it wasn't so much the manipulation that was helping me.. as just the fact that beforehand, she would have me lie in a relaxing room with a heatpack on my back for 20 min... and THAT was what was helping.. so I started just sitting at home with a heatpack on my back and a relaxing eyemask on (to keep me from being tempted to get up or work or look at anything that might stress me out!) ..and that was enough to "force" myself to relax for 20 min!..
So I think that's what I'm going to do before/after my IVF/ICSI procedures!.. just try some homemade relaxation therapy

Here were my results so far with an acupuncture vs. non acupuncture IVF:

1st IVF WITHOUT acu.: 30 eggs retrieved, 19 mature, 18 fertilized and 2 made it to blast, BFN (none left to freeze)

2nd IVF WITH acu.: 30 eggs retrieved, 24 mature, 17 fertilized, 2 made it to blast (transfer was yesterday and they were better quality than last time) and we had 3 to freeze!

SO FAR, knock on wood, I feel like this cycle is going much better than the first. I do think that the acupuncture is helping and i agree with ladybug that a huge part of it is probably the relaxation factor that comes along with acupuncture. GOOD LUCK to you. If you can afford it, I recommend it!

Hey, My transfer date is hopefully coming up this week and I wanted to say that I've changed my mind about accupuncture. I talked to my RE about it and apparently my clinic has recently conducted a study in my office.. using laser accupuncture immediately before and after ET.. and they've found that it helps.. so I can't really say that $200 for that is too much to pay if it'll boost my odds a little :-)

next week they're presenting it at a fertility conference in san francisco. This is the title of their presentation.


O-285 3:00 PM
LASER ACUPUNCTURE BEFORE AND AFTER EMBRYO TRANSFER
IMPROVES ART DELIVERY RATES: RESULTS OF A PROSPECTIVE
RANDOMIZED DOUBLE-BLINDED PLACEBO CONTROLLED FIVEARMED
TRIAL INVOLVING 1000 PATIENTS.
J. L. Fratterelli, M. R. Leondires, K. Fong, A. Theall, S. Locatelli, R. T.
Scott. Reproductive Medicine Associates of New Jersey, Morristown,
NJ; Reproductive Medicine Associates of Connecticut, Morristown,
NJ.


Hey :-) editing to add that I found the published study too :-)

Laser acupuncture before and after embryo transfer improves ART delivery rates: results of a prospective randomized double-blinded placebo controlled five-armed trial involving 1000 patients .
Fertility and Sterility , Volume 90 , Pages S105 - S105
J . Fratterelli , M . Leondires , K . Fong , A . Theall , S . Locatelli , R . Scott

Based on the study, what they do is laser accupuncture for 25 minutes before and after ET. They had several control groups. I don't know if I really buy the significance of the results.. since they seem to show higher pregnancy rates in the laser accupuncture group.. nearly equal pregnancy rates in the "no treatment" and "normal accupuncture (needle)" groups.. and actually lower pregnancy rates in the groups that recieved fake accupuncture or extra relaxation time :-/ Which doesn't make a whole lot of sense to me and kind of makes me think that it's random.
